Ryan Lowe was in attendance at the under-23 game between Everton and Leicester City on Monday evening with the Toffees winning 3-0.
The Premier League 2 game was played at Southport and attracted 10+ scouts.
The Everton team: Tyrer, John, Connolly, Astley, Ouzounidis, Baningime, Onyango, Adineran, Broadhead, Simms, Bowler. Subs: Hansen (GK), Iversen, Hughes, Quirk, Anderson.

Argyle Old Boys - Jeff Cook. Jeff started his football career in South Africa and his goal-scoring exploits alerted Stoke City back in the UK who signed him in 1977. He moved to Argyle on-loan midway through the 1979-1980 season, scoring five goals in seven games. The striker moved to Home Park on a permanent deal for the 1981-1982 season and over the two spells scored 26 goals in 71 appearances for the Greens.
He left to join Halifax Town in 1983 and finished career at non-league level with Worksop Town, North Ferrriby United and finally Ferryhill Athletic.
After working for the Professional Footballers Association Jeff qualified as a school teacher working his way up to Head Teacher and in 2017 retired from the profession.
